Version 3.1
Released: 1 Sep 2011Version 3.1, part of Release 2011b, includes the following enhancements:
- Reduced model startup time
- Noise-modeling feature improvements, including global noise temperature and frequency-dependent noise source
- Outport option for real passband signals
- More accurate high-frequency modeling in S-parameter block
- S-parameter fit visualization in S-parameter block

Version 3.0
Released: 3 Sep 2010Version 3.0, part of Release 2010b, includes the following enhancements:
- New circuit-envelope simulation technology built on the Simscape platform
- New multiport blocks, including 3-port mixers and 4-port S-parameter elements
- Full support of intramodel signal probing
- New demos of RF systems that model image effects and flexible intermediate-frequency architectures, including direct-conversion receivers
- New set of impedance blocks, including Resistor, Capacitor, and Inductor, for use in filter design, matching, and modeling parasitic effects
- Incorporates RF Blockset features

Version 2.5
Released: 4 Sep 2009Version 2.5, part of Release 2009b, includes the following enhancements:
- Enhanced physical amplifier and physical mixer blocks, capturing frequency-dependent noise and broadening implementation of nonlinear distortion parameters
- New demo showing how to analyze radar systems that include RF and signal processing subsystems
